Blurite rock is a rock, that when mined gives blurite ore, can be used in the making of the hilt of the blurite sword in The Knight's Sword quest and in crossbows and bolts. It can be mined by a player with level 10 Mining. Blurite rocks can only be found in the Asgarnian Ice Dungeon mine in the Asgarnian Ice Dungeon, located south of Port Sarim on the tip of the Asgarnian Peninsula.

The Ice Caves are the toughest dungeon mine in the free-to-play world, guarded by Ice warriors and Ice giants, both of which can hit up to 7. Low-level players should take caution before entering the caves. There is a safespot. Situated right in front of the blurite ore is a single stalagmite. You can mine one of the rocks from directly behind it and trap all attackers on the other side. To get the other rock, you may run around, mine it, and situate yourself back in the safespot.

Pre roll drops

A gem table has a 1/256 chance to roll instead of the main drop table.[1] If the player is wearing a charged amulet of glory, amulet of glory (t), or amulet of eternal glory, the probability increases to 1/86.[2][3] If the table successfully rolls, the player may receive an uncut gem or nothing, meaning players can receive no items from a rock even if they were guaranteed to receive an ore in the main drop table.[4] This neither depletes the rock nor grants mining experience.
